[interview in Le Devoir, 10/12/74] I don’t want to hear it said that I don’t like women! I tried to show in [Bring Me the Head of Alfredo Garcia (1974)] that I adore them. They represent the positive pole of the film, the life force and instinct.

[on Kris Kristofferson] I like Kris because he writes poetry and he’s a fucking good man. Working with Kris on Pat Garrett & Billy the Kid (1973) was one of the great experiences of my life.
